It's been a while since the last beta release. The main reason it has taken so long is that the handling of materials on GPU has been in large part rewritten. Realtime changes for materials on GPU should now be a lot faster. Also mouse movement should be a lot smoother, and GPU rendering should be faster in general.
Expect more optimisations in the coming days!
NOTE: Initial build times for OpenCL kernels might be quite slow (several minutes on Nvidia), but will load much faster in subsequent usage.

Changelog:
4.0.46
* GPU PT: Faster material builds and realtime changes.
* GPU PT: More optimised material code.
* GPU PT: Added support for realtime env map rotation.
* GPU PT: Fixed crash when changing material emission.
* GPU PT: Fixed realtime cam movement not working when camera motion blur was used.
* Faster initialisation of OpenGL preview widget.
* Faster loading of JPEGs when loading scenes.
* Made it faster to close indigo or close a scene when a scene build is in progress, as will interrupt it.
* Made subdivision cancellable during scene build.
* local mat DB: Store material name and description from online mat DB instead of from pigm file.
* Added compression for Indigo mesh (.igmesh) files, should now be 2x to 3x smaller on disk.
* Sped up subdivision and displacement in some cases.
* Improved handling of displacement - gaps will not be created at edges that have shading normal discontinuities.
* Fixed issue with shading normal discontinuities and subdivision creating subdivision artifacts.
* Fixed AboutDialog in dark theme.
* Made archives opened directly (e.g. PIGM, PIGS, PIGQ files) unpack to appdata_path/unpacked_materials, appdata_path/unpacked_scenes or
appdata_path/unpacked_queues, instead of a quasi-random dir in temp.
* Added support to the UI for saving materials with Indigo v3.x compatible XML.
File > Save As, 'Indigo Material, version 3.x compatible (*.igm)' etc..
* Added "Show FPS" option to options dialog.
* Made tonemapping faster.
